Sultan Kudarat State University (SKSU), in partnership with the Commission on Human Rights – Region XII, conducted a Disability Sensitivity Orientation and Legal Awareness Forum on December 11, 2025, to strengthen awareness on disability rights and promote an inclusive academic community. Delivering the message on behalf of University President Dr. Samson L. Molao, Vice President for Finance and Resource Generation Reynaldo H. Dalayap Jr. reaffirmed the university’s promise to uphold inclusive practices and champion the rights of persons with disabilities (PWDs).
The program featured a welcome message from Rashida A. Asis, GAD Director and CHRE Coordinator, followed by a video message from CHR Commissioner Ma. Amifaith Fider-Reyes. The Disability Affairs Office of LGU Tacurong discussed proper disability etiquette, while Atty. Reuben P. Escarlan of CHR–Region XII delivered an in-depth session on PWD Protective Laws, emphasizing accessibility, inclusion, and anti-discrimination measures. An open forum encouraged participants to raise concerns and strengthen collaborative efforts for PWD empowerment.
The event concluded with a message from Maricel C. Amit, DIT, highlighting SKSU’s continuing commitment to rights-based governance and inclusive development. The activity directly supports global priorities under SDG 10 (Reduced Inequalities) and SDG 16 (Peace, Justice, and Strong Institutions), affirming the university’s dedication to fostering safe and accessible spaces for all.
